Plot: What's the story about?
Death Note follows a high school student who comes across a supernatural notebook, realizing it holds within it a great power; if the owner inscribes someone's name into it while picturing their face, he or she will die. Intoxicated with his new godlike abilities, the young man begins to kill those he deems unworthy of life.

A look at the Death Note behind-the-scenes crew and production team. The film's director Adam Wingard last directed Blair Witch and The Guest. The film's writer Charley Parlapanides last wrote Immortals and Live Bet.

Production: What we know about Death Note
Key Facts
- Adapted from the 13-volume Japanese manga series written by Tsugumi Ohba and illustrated by Takeshi Obata.
